Trade Marketing Manager Key Responsibilities Specifically, the Trade Marketing Manager at Peach can expect to lead/own the following elements: Customer generation: Own the journey from first contact in the field to a completed sale or purchase, with accountability for monthly targets on quality leads and cars transacted. Results-driven activations: Plan and run targeted activations, roadshows, and on-ground campaigns, choosing locations and events based on the quality of customers they produce, not crowd size. Stop what does not deliver; double down on what does. Brand Ambassador team: Recruit, train, deploy, and manage the Brand Ambassador team. Own their targets and incentive structure, and keep improving both based on results. Partnerships: Build and manage partnerships that put us in front of serious buyers and sellers: car yards, corporates, SACCOs, financing partners, and fleet operators. Budget ownership: Own the field marketing budget. Know what it costs to bring in each customer and each sale, and make sure the numbers stack up against our other marketing channels. Reporting: Report weekly and monthly on performance against targets, and use those numbers to shift spend and effort quickly to what is working. Teamwork: Work closely with the sales team so every customer generated in the field is followed up well, and with the wider marketing team on joint campaigns.
